I’m running a triple boot using PINN with:

  • Lakka - For retro gaming of old platforms (GBA, PS1 work great)
  • LibreElect - For KODI
  • PiOS Lite based on bullseye which automatically boots to a user and starts steamlink so I can play there with my stronger desktop computer.
